When Mu Wanting learned that her younger sister, Murong Rong, had given up her comfortable position as the Princess Consort of Pingxi to become the wife of a fallen nobleman, she knew that her younger sister had been reborn.

In her previous life, Murong Rong, the second daughter of the Minister of Rites, was considered to have married above her station by marrying Shen Xinglan, the Prince of Pingxi, who had made great military achievements.

On their wedding day, Shen Xinglan was summoned to the palace by the emperor and tortured. Later, it was discovered that she had committed treason, and her entire clan was exiled to the northwest. Shen Xinglan was severely tortured before even being exiled, and died upon being carried back to the palace.

Murong Rong never enjoyed a single day of the princess's life of luxury. Not only did she have to live a life of widowhood, but she also had to endure hardship in exile, and she died five years later.

As for Mu Wanting, she married into the fallen Yongle Marquis's family. After the marriage, the playboy Zhao Zhiyuan suddenly had a change of heart and turned over a new leaf. He even passed the imperial examination with top honors and rose through the ranks to become prime minister. He also obtained an imperial decree for Mu Wanting!

Mu Wanting firmly maintains control of the household, earning the respect of her parents-in-law, harmony with her sisters-in-law, and the filial piety and obedience of her children.

Therefore, she was not surprised that Murong Rong wanted to marry Zhao Zhiyuan.

“Mother, the Pingxi Prince’s Mansion is too prestigious, and the family situation is too complicated. The first, second, and third branches of the family have not separated, and there are too many masters in the house. I am afraid that my daughter will be bullied if she marries there. My eldest sister is cautious and knows the big picture. Maybe she will have a great future if she marries there.”

Murong Rong nestled against Liu Shi's lap, acting coquettishly, but her eyes were filled with jealousy as she looked at her.

Liu raised her sharp eyes and looked at Mu Wanting.

"Wanting, even if it's a marriage exchange, you still need to agree to the marriage."

Mu Guozhong frowned: "I'm afraid this is not appropriate. Rongrong is being taken advantage of too much."

Mu Wanting raised an eyebrow. The person who took the initiative to arrange the marriage exchange was supposed to be at a disadvantage? This is so biased.

Mu Guozhong continued, "The Marquis of Yongle is not what he used to be. Your sister gave you such a good marriage, so you should give your sister some compensation."

Murong Rong's eyes darted around, and she looked at Mu Wanting expectantly. How could she really have the nerve to ask for compensation?

Mu Wanting wanted to laugh. This was the man her mother had chosen. She had sacrificed so much for him, even giving up the chance to return to her original world. In the end, this man not only married a concubine and kept mistresses, causing her mother to lose face, but also mistreated her and her daughter.

She is both saddened and relieved that her mother is missing, otherwise she would be even more heartbroken.

She said calmly, "Father, I didn't want to change it in the first place. Zhao Zhiyuan has been pursuing me for a long time, and I am willing to marry him."

Murong Rong became anxious: "Father, there's no need for compensation. I genuinely want to marry Zhao Zhiyuan."

Mu Guozhong frowned: "How come you're all so blinded by this playboy? I just don't know what's so good about him."

Murong Rong whispered a few words in Mu Guozhong's ear, and Mu Guozhong's expression turned very strange before he coughed.

“The Prince of Pingxi is the dream man of countless young girls. Ting’er, your sister has now selflessly given herself to you without asking for any compensation. You should be happy. Besides, you liked the Prince of Pingxi in the beginning too.”

Mu Wanting's emotions remained completely unaffected.

“That was half a year ago. My daughter has already decided on Zhao Zhiyuan, and they are getting married tomorrow anyway. Father and sister, please stop making trouble.”

As soon as she turned around, Murong Rong hurriedly grabbed her sleeve.

"Sister, you can have the restaurant and cloth shop under my name."

Seeing that Mu Wanting was staring at her without agreeing, Murong Rong anxiously shook her hand and acted coquettishly.

After some initial hesitation, seeing that Murong Rong seemed afraid she wouldn't agree to the change, Mu Wanting immediately handed over the house and land deeds to her and also called over the shop manager.

Mu Wanting said calmly, "Young lady, tomorrow is an auspicious day. If we exchange brides today, we will surely offend both families. My mother promised me that she would transfer all the shops and estates under her name to me. The Shen family will be kinder to me because of the generous dowry."

On the third day after her mother disappeared, Mu Guozhong, at Liu's instigation, quickly transferred all of her mother's shops and estates to his own name, a truly despicable act.

In her past life, out of consideration for her father-daughter bond, she didn't bring up the matter, and Madam Liu was also harsh. As the eldest daughter of a high-ranking official's family, she only received fifty taels of dowry, all of which her mother had instructed her trusted confidants to hide.

After that, Liu completely neglected household management, selling off her mother's dowry and assets to pay off officials for the exiled Murong Rong.

In this life, she must reclaim all of her mother's assets.

Murong Rong pouted: "Don't worry, elder sister. The Prince of Pingxi's mansion will be busy tomorrow and won't find anything."

Mu Wanting ignored her and stared intently at Liu Shi, waiting for Liu Shi's reply.

Liu closed her eyes and remained silent. Murong Rong anxiously whispered something in Liu's ear, and Liu's expression turned strange.

Finally, he frowned and agreed to Mu Wanting's request, transferring Murong Rong's restaurant and cloth shop to Mu Wanting as well.

Mu Wanting then pretended to reluctantly agree.

Murong Rong's eyes were full of smugness. What could Mu Wanting do now if she wanted more? After all, these things would belong to the Minister's Mansion after the house was confiscated.

More importantly, Mu Wanting's enviable married life would be hers! She would be granted an imperial title in this lifetime. She would no longer have to go mad with jealousy, holding Liu's letter in that desolate Northwest.

As soon as Mu Wanting stepped outside the door, she heard Liu muttering in a low voice.

"The dignified Prince Pingxi is actually incapable..."

Mu Wanting paused, but didn't seem to care.

She didn't marry Shen Xinglan to live a life with him; whether it worked out or not didn't matter.

As for Zhao Zhiyuan, in her past life he indulged his mistress, leading to her death. He was a mess; she'd have to be crazy to marry him again. Since Murong Rong likes him, she can have this good life.
